Analizė
Pirmiausia įsigiliname į kliento veiklos specifiką, kasdienius procesus, ypač – į sudėtingas ir nepatogias vietas, įvertiname konkurencinę aplinką ir rinkos tendencijas. Tai padeda suformuluoti konkrečius ir išmatuojamus tikslus, įvertinti esminius poreikius ir jų pagrindu parengti projekto vystymo strategiją.
Projektavimas
IT architektų komanda imasi kurti projekto loginės struktūros schemą. Šiame logikos žemėlapyje kiekvienas elementas (serveriai, duomenų bazės, kibernetinės saugos sprendimai ir pan.) turi aiškią paskirtį ir formalius reikalavimus. Tam verta skirti laiko ir pastangų, nes tiksli techninė užduotis yra tvirtas projekto pamatas.
Dizainas
Dizaino specialistų ir UX/UI analitikų komanda pradeda kurti unikalų ir kryptingą projekto dizainą. Tai dinamiškas procesas, turintis savas taisykles ir metodikas. Kiekviena spalva, šriftas, funkcionalumą kuriantis mygtukas ar turinio vizualas turi aiškią priežastį – estetika pirmiausia privalo būti efektyvi.
Programavimas
Naudodami pažangius techninius įrankius programinio kodo meistrai pradeda intensyvų darbą su serveriais ir duomenų bazėmis. Dizainas taip pat virsta kodu, o vizualioji sistemos dalis tobulinama pikselių tikslumu. Jie kalba nesuprantamais žodžiais tol, kol planai ir schemos tampa dinamiška sistema. Šio etapo tikslas – padaryti viską, kad sistema veiktų optimaliai ir užtikrintai.
Testavimas
Stojame į mūšį dėl kokybės – pradedamas atidus ir preciziškas rezultato tyrinėjimas. Testuotojai, ieškodami galimų sistemos spragų, tikrina sistemos funkcijas ir integracijas, praktiškai išbando dešimtis nestandartinių scenarijų ir vertina, kaip sistema susitvarkys su šturmu. Jų atidus žvilgsnis randa net ir smulkiausius bug’us. Juk kompromisų dėl kokybės nėra.
Paleidimas
Sistema pradeda funkcionuoti realiomis sąlygomis – ten, kur duomenų srautai ir nepertraukiami procesai. Atsakingas momentas, todėl atidžiai stebime ir fiksuojame sistemos veikimo parametrus. Prireikus – koreguojame ir tobuliname, kol gauname rezultatą, kuriuo galime didžiuotis.
Palaikymas
Visos sistemos reikalauja priežiūros, todėl stebime techninę būklę ir našumą, vykdome reguliarius atnaujinimus. Verslui augant, pasiūlysime savalaikius adaptacijos veiksmus, sukursime ir integruosime papildomus funkcionalumus ir optimizuosime programinį kodą.